The Relationship Between Rail Networks and Severe Weather

Rail networks are designed to operate under a variety of conditions; however, extreme weather events such as hurricanes, floods, and heavy snowfall can disrupt operations and lead to significant economic implications. When a major storm disrupts rail traffic, it can halt the movement of goods across vast distances, impacting supply chains reliant on a smooth transport network.

The Economic Shock of Disruptions

Disruptions in rail services can have a cascading effect on the economy. For instance, when Hurricane Florence struck the Southeastern U.S. in 2018, rail networks faced significant challenges. The storm caused not only immediate logistic halts but also long-term infrastructural damage requiring substantial repairs—costs that eventually ripple through the economy.

Studies indicate that every day of delays in transportation can cost businesses hundreds of millions of dollars. For instance, according to the Central Bank and Policy Analysis report, disruptions in freight transportation can lead to inflationary pressures, affecting market trends.

Infrastructure Risk Management

Rail companies are increasingly investing in infrastructure risk management to better prepare for severe weather. This involves reinforcing tracks, enhancing drainage systems, and adopting new technologies for weather prediction and monitoring. For instance, the implementation of real-time monitoring systems allows rail networks to react swiftly to emerging weather threats.

Logistics and Supply Chain Implications

The responsiveness of rail networks to severe weather impacts logistics and supply chains significantly. For instance, during severe flooding, rail companies must reroute trains, which can lead to longer delivery times. This has a direct economic impact on sectors dependent on timely deliveries, such as manufacturing and retail. Case Study: The Southeastern U.S.

The Southeastern U.S. is particularly vulnerable to severe weather due to its geographic location and climatic patterns. Major rail companies operate extensive networks here, making it a critical component of the national economy.

Impact of Hurricanes and Flooding

When hurricanes like Katrina and Harvey struck, rail operations were severely disrupted, leading to significant economic losses. Research suggests that the economic impact of these disasters on rail networks can be quantified in the billions, as they affect not just rail but also interconnected supply chains and logistics.

Preparation and Response Strategies

Rail companies in this region are ramping up their preparedness strategies, employing technologies such as drones and satellite imagery for damage assessment and recovery. A proactive strategy minimizes downtime and helps limit economic shocks following severe weather events.
